Geomagnetic storm from the Sun: It is very powerful

On October 3, 2024, Sun published a X-Class Solar FlareOne of the most powerful types of these events. These are caused by bursts of energy and changes in magnetic fields on the surface of our star. When this amount is burned, the effects on Earth can occur. The charged particles emitted by the Sun during these flares are called solar windTraveling through space and striking the Earth's magnetic field, it is called a geomagnetic storm.

there Geomagnetic storm Anticipation will be particularly strong following this eruption. According to experts, the emissions could reach Earth by the weekend and produce visible effects. Among these, there are Northern lights It can also be seen in regions far from the polar regions, such as northern Italy, during particularly intense geomagnetic storms.

Will the northern lights return to Italy? How and when

The Northern Lights have visited Italy several times in the past, especially during periods of intense solar activity. The most recent episodes occurred in the northern parts of the country, particularly in the alpine and pre-alpine regions. Following this violent solar flare, the question now is whether there will be a chance to see this spectacle again in the Italian skies.

The experts This weekend, they hope to create favorable conditions to see the northern lights in Italy as well. The event may be visible during the night hours And especially in clear sky conditions, especially in areas less polluted by artificial light Mountain areas of Northern Italy. Regions like Trentino-Alto Adige, Valle d'Aosta and parts of Veneto are more likely to see the event.

According to predictions, Aurora may appear with Dim color flashingMore visible towards the northern horizon.
